Settlers Force 15 Families to Dismantle Their Homes and Leave in the Jordan Valley
SadaNews - Many families in the Jordan Valley began dismantling their homes today, Tuesday, in preparation for leaving them.
The head of the village council in Al-Malih, Mahdi Daraghmeh, reported that about 15 families started dismantling their homes due to increasing assaults by settlers against them.
Additionally, seven other families were forced to leave days ago from the nearby Ma’ita gathering due to similar reasons related to threats and actions by settlers.
